Common CDL costs in Minnesota are: $44.25 for a regular Class A CDL, or $24.25 if the applicant is under age 21; $36.25 for a Class B CDL; $29.25 for a Class C CDL; Class A, B, or C Instruction Permit: FREE; $2.50 endorsement examination; See the complete list of Minnesota licensing fees

To apply for CDL credentials, drivers must pass all written knowledge tests and hold their permits for at least 14 days. After which, drivers must contact the DMV at 603-227-4000 and schedule a skills test. The skills test is the final stage in the CDL application.

Each basic knowledge test covers the 20 general areas outlined in 49 CFR 383.111 (a). The knowledge test shall contain at least 30 items. This figure is an average total …Fees For Getting Your CDL In Maryland: The following is a list of fees you will need to pay during the process of getting your CDL in Maryland. Commercial learner's permit (includes skills test fees): $90. Commercial driver's license: $50. Skills test retest: $20. Fees are payable by credit card, cash, or check to the Motor Vehicle ... Read on to learn what distinguishes a CDL A from other commercial driver’s licenses and how to get a Class A CDL, including common requirements for a Class A license and …Minimum Requirements for Getting a CDL in Alaska. The State of Alaska requires you to: Be an Alaska resident at least 18 years old (within Alaska) or 21 years old to drive outside Alaska. Have held a driver's license for at least a year. Apply for a Commercial Learner's Permit (CLP). $15 fee. Class A. You need a Class A CDL to operate a combination vehicle with a gross combined weight rating (GCWR) of 26,001 pounds or higher. It must tow a unit weighing more than 10,000 pounds. A Class A CDL is considered the highest CDL classification.
